I am selling my custom made SS tank for a W123. It measures 48" accross, 7" deep, and 11" high. It fits perfectly at the very rear of trunk in a W123. It has flanges for a bolt on each side to hold it in place. You still have enough room to open the door to get to your spare tire. Inside are 3 welded baffles and 8 feet of 3/4" of SS tubing used as a heat exchanger. The feed tube runs in-between the 3/4". Also attached is a bracket that holds an OEM MB fuel filter housing.
